    In August last year, I studied the systems announced at that time:
    - Clip on MonBaby clothes - Collect pre-orders, not ready.
    - Sock Owlet - Collect pre-orders, not ready.
    - bandage on the legSproutling - At the time of the selection in August 2014 - only pre-orders. For today (February 2015) all beta is sold out, there are no new releases yet.
    - Bodik Mimo baby - the only system available for purchase, on sale for about a year now.

    They sell Mimo baby only in the USA, so you need to use some kind of forwarder, such as hiss, to get it here.

    Application
    The mimo application exists only for android and iPhone. There is no universal web access.
    The application is installed from the market.

    .

    After starting and adding the id of the turtle and base, you can observe the following:
    The main screen is “Live monitor”, on which:
    - Status (in this case, “charging”)
    - Breath monitor
    - Sound button.

    .

    The second tab is “Timeline”. It shows conditional graphs of a child’s sleep.

    .

    Below the graph, you can deploy alerts and see those events:

    .

    The last tab, "the Settings" you can see the status of a "bug", its battery ...

    .

    And set up alerts:

    .

    Use experience
    Actual use showed a number of flaws. Example: a baby turtle shows “normal temperature” and its breathing, but the status is still “charging”.

    .

    On the tablet it looks the same. But there is no landscape mode, you have to look upright.
    In this “screenshot” there is an almost perfect sinusoid - here you can definitely say that the baby is sleeping.

    .

    The nuances of use are as follows:
    - The radius of the turtle from the base is less than a meter, already from 50 cm the signal begins to weaken and disappear.
    Even when shifting to a changing table - the data stops flowing, not to mention feeding and motion sickness.
    - It is not clear when and how the status changes.
    For the first few days I could only see "Asleep and on Back", even if the child had woken up for a couple of minutes, actively moving his hands and starting to cry.
    Taking pictures for the article - received the status of "Charging", although the turtle was on a child. I had to poke her at the base and back, so that the status changed to normal.
    After writing in support, the status began to change sometimes, but a clear detective did not work out.
    - The breath monitor is not indicative.
    If a sinusoid is guaranteed to be a dream, but not a sinusoid, that's all.
    Visually large peaks and pauses can be either a tossing or falling asleep child, or already woken up and crying with might and main.
    - Apparently the temperature sensor is of low accuracy, otherwise why only make the gradation “above normal” - “normal” - “below normal”.
    - Timeline is not updated in real time. The graph appears apparently once a day (over the past day).
    Wrote in support, now (it seems) has begun to appear after each "dream", only the border of "sleep" is again not very well defined.
    Also, the scale in the graph is not signed, so it is not possible to understand which range corresponds to the column.
    - Alert is only a log entry (under the graph in Timeline). Nothing blinks, does not buzz, you will not receive any “notifications” in the usual sense of the word.
    - On android, every time you run the mimo application, you must enter a username and password. At least there is no “remember password” checkbox.
    Support said they were aware of this problem and might solve it.
    - Listening to the sound “Listen” comes with a huge amount of noise and crackling, through which not only the sniffling of a child is heard, but even a conversation at an average volume.

    Support suggested that due to the fact that the server is far "and in general we are not working outside the US, although we are preparing to enter the European market." It seems to me a purely technical problem with the isolation of the microphone in the database.

    Summary
    From my point of view, the device turned out to be practically useless. The system does not solve those tasks that could simplify the life of parents:
    - There is no warning that the child is waking up or waking up.
    - On the monitor of breath it is impossible to tell whether the child woke up or not.
    - Listening to sound is useless due to noise and crackling.
    Unlike mimo, a regular baby monitor (camera + sound) will allow you to track the moment you wake up with 99% accuracy so that you can reach the baby before he cries.

    The device could be of practical use: notify about waking up, plan sleep time, monitor temperature and position. But now nothing of this can be done.

    The only relatively useful feature - sleep schedules, is poorly implemented.
    It would be possible to make a fixed scale of 0: 00-24: 00, then you can compare sleep on different days and roughly imagine what time the child sleeps in time.
    It would be possible to make a ryl-time sleep scale of high accuracy so that we could “predict” it, for example, if the child is now 5 minutes in the deep sleep stage, then we have another 10..20 minutes of rest.
